India A vs SL A, Tri Series Live Score: A thrilling match unfolds as India A faces Sri Lanka A at Dambulla. The match is a double-round robin format, with both teams having played two games each, winning one and losing one. The pressure is on as a loss today will put the losing team under immense pressure in their next game. India A, led by captain Tilak Varma, aims to bounce back from a recent defeat against Afghanistan A, while Sri Lanka A, with their own set of challenges, seeks to capitalize on the momentum. The match begins with a toss, won by Sri Lanka A, who opt to bowl first. The Indian team makes two changes to their playing XI, with Nishant Sindhu and Yash Thakur replacing Priyansh Arya and Anshul Kamboj. The match starts with Vaibhav Sooryavanshi and Prabhsimran Singh opening the batting for India A. The early overs set the tone, with Chamika's medium pace troubling the Indian batsmen. Ruturaj Gaikwad and Tilak Varma form a crucial partnership, but their stability is short-lived as Mathulan strikes in his first over, removing Tilak Varma and disrupting the Indian batting order. The Indian top order, including Sooryavanshi and Prabhsimran Singh, is in disarray, with the spinners from Sri Lanka running riot. The match takes a turn as Suryansh Shedge and Vipraj Nigam stage a remarkable revival for India A. Their 104-run stand for the eighth wicket turns a modest total into a competitive one, with Shedge scoring a fifty off 47 balls. However, the end of the innings is anticlimactic as Shedge's shot is taken at long-on, and the umpires' decisions come under scrutiny.
